Coldwater Golf Club

 

100 N. Clubhouse Drive Avondale, Arizona 85323 Phone: (623) 932-9000

Profile: Recently named by Golf Digest as "One of America's best new course!", Coldwater features large shaped mounds that go well beyond your run-of-the-mill mound or hill. The result is a combination of spectacular elevated tees, deep swales and cascading fairways. Only in North Scottsdale, or some of the Valley's foothill courses, can you find such rolling terrain and dramatic, undulating golf holes. The setting is framed by mountain views, native grasses, meandering washes, and two placid lakes.

Every shot at Coldwater presents a thought provoking approach, yet the layout is forgiving and loads of fun. The signature holes, 8 & 18, will captivate your interest
